Introduction: Why SMA Powder Is Transforming Modern Manufacturing

Shape Memory Alloy (SMA) powder is at the forefront of material innovation, offering unique mechanical and thermal properties that make it indispensable in industries like aerospace, medical devices, automotive, and robotics. Known for its ability to return to a pre-defined shape when exposed to specific stimuli (usually heat), SMA in powder form has become especially relevant with the rise of additive manufacturing (AM), particularly metal 3D-Druck.

Applications of SMA Powder in Industry

SMA powders are utilized in various high-tech industries due to their shape recovery capabilities, excellent fatigue resistance, and biocompatibility. Below are some of the most common applications across different verticals:

1. Luft- und Raumfahrt & Verteidigung

  • Actuators & fasteners: Used for deploying satellite components and controlling airflow in engines.
  • Vibration damping systems: Ideal for reducing engine and fuselage vibrations.
  • Thermal switches: Automatically respond to temperature changes to regulate mechanisms.

2. Medizinische Geräte

  • Stents & guidewires: Nitinol (TiNi) SMA is widely used due to its biocompatibility and elasticity.
  • Orthodontic archwires: Self-adjusting materials help improve patient comfort and treatment efficiency.
  • Bone implants: SMA powders are sintered or printed into porous structures that promote osseointegration.

3. Robotics and Automation

  • Micro-actuators: Used in precision robotics where space and weight are limited.
  • Smart joints: Enable flexible and adaptive movements in robotic limbs.

4. Automotive

  • Valve actuators: Improve fuel efficiency and emission control.
  • Crash sensors: SMA materials deform upon impact and revert, aiding in post-crash analysis.

5. Consumer Electronics

  • Foldable devices: SMA springs and hinges provide flexibility and durability.
  • Temperature-sensitive switches: Enhance energy efficiency in devices.

By integrating SMA powders into product design, manufacturers can achieve enhanced functionality, reduced weight, and greater system reliability. For suppliers and wholesalers, understanding these applications is crucial for catering to specific industry needs.

Types and Properties of SMA Powders for Additive Manufacturing

SMA powders come in different compositions and particle specifications, tailored to suit various additive manufacturing methods like Selective Laser Melting (SLM), Electron Beam Melting (EBM), and Binder Jetting. Each alloy offers distinct performance characteristics.

Common SMA Powder Grades

Legierung TypZusammensetzungWichtige EigenschaftenAnwendungen
TiNi (Nitinol)Titanium-NickelShape memory, superelasticity, corrosion resistanceMedizinische Geräte, Aktuatoren
TiNbZrTitanium-Niobium-ZirconiumLower modulus, biocompatibilityOrthopädische Implantate
TiAlTitanium-AluminumLightweight, high-temperature resistanceLuft- und Raumfahrt, Automobilindustrie
TiTaTitanium-TantalumHigh biocompatibility, inertnessSpinal and orthopedic implants
